Abstract
Introduction
Many epidemiological studies have found that low vitamin D level is associated with cardiovascular diseases. But the optimal level for cardiovascular health remains unclear. The present study aimed to assess the association between 1,25(OH)2 vitamin D3 concentration and subclinical carotid atherosclerosis.

Methods
1,815 Korean participants aged 19-86 who underwent medical checkups were enrolled between March 2006 and December 2009. Cross-sectional relationships between quintiles of serum 1,25(OH)2 vitamin D3 concentration and common carotid artery (CCA) structures using ultrasonography (CCA intima-media thickness [IMT], occurrence, numbers, and volume of plaque) were investigated adjusting for possible confounders.

Results
Among female participants, occurrence of plaque, numbers and volumes of CCA plaques showed the J or U shaped association with 1,25(OH)2 vitamin D3 concentration. In the concentration of 3rd quintile (31.8-38.8 pg/ml) and 4th quintile (38.9-48.5 pg/ml), participants showed decreased adjusted Odds ratio (aOR) for occurrence of CCA plaque (aOR 0.26, 95% confidence interval [CI], 0.09–0.74, 3rd quintile and aOR 0.38, 95% CI, 0.15–0.94, 4th quintile, respectively) in multivariate logistic regression model. Similarly, deceased number and volume of CCA plaque were demonstrated in of 3rd and 4th quintile (p=0.022 and 0.023 for number of plaque, and p =0.030 and 0.020 for volume of plaque in analysis of covariance [ANCOVA], respectively). Among male participants, we found no association between occurrence, numbers and volumes of CCA plaques and 1,25(OH)2 vitamin D3 concentration. We found no significant association between CCA IMT and 1,25(OH)2 vitamin D3 concentration both in ANCOVA and in multivariate logistic regression analysis in the whole participants.

Conclusions
The results of present study indicate that adequate vitamin D concentration, not too low or too high level, is associated with decrease of subclinical carotid atherosclerosis among Korean women, but not among Korean men. Further studies are needed to elucidate optimal levels of vitamin D for cardiovascular health.
